The beam is to be hoisted using two chains. If the resultant force is to be 600 N directed along the positive y axis, determine the magnitudes of forces FA and FB acting on each chain and the angle 0 of FB so that the magnitude of FB is a minimum. [Hint. Think of using parallelogram law or triangle rule] Fв FA 30° .x
